Introduction to Feline Reproduction

Before diving into the specifics of litter size, it’s essential to grasp the basics of feline reproduction. Female cats, also known as queens, have a unique reproductive system that allows them to become pregnant with multiple embryos at once. This is made possible by the presence of two uterine horns, each capable of supporting several embryos. The breeding process typically involves a male cat, or tom, mating with the queen, resulting in fertilization of the eggs.

Factors Influencing Litter Size

Several factors contribute to the determination of litter size in cats. These can be broadly categorized into genetic, environmental, and physiological influences. Understanding these factors can help you anticipate the potential number of kittens in a litter.

Genetic Factors

Genetics play a significant role in determining litter size. Breed is a crucial genetic factor, as some breeds are known to produce larger litters than others. For example, the Bengal breed is notorious for having large litters, often ranging from 4 to 6 kittens, while the Siamese breed typically has smaller litters, averaging 2 to 4 kittens. Additionally, the age of the queen can impact litter size, with younger females tend to have smaller litters and larger litters becoming more common as the queen matures.

Environmental Factors

Environmental factors, such as nutrition and health, can also impact litter size. A well-nourished queen with access to proper healthcare is more likely to produce a healthy, average-sized litter. Conversely, a malnourished or unhealthy queen may experience reduced fertility or produce smaller litters. Stress is another environmental factor that can affect litter size, as high levels of stress can lead to pregnancy complications or reduced fertility.

Physiological Factors

Physiological factors, including ovulation and implantation, also play a role in determining litter size. The queen’s ability to ovulate multiple eggs at once, as well as the successful implantation of these eggs in the uterine horns, can impact the number of kittens in a litter. Furthermore, hormonal balances can influence the development of embryos and, subsequently, litter size.

Litter Size Variation

Litter size can vary significantly among cats, with an average litter size ranging from 2 to 5 kittens. However, litter sizes can range from a single kitten, known as a singleton, to as many as 10 or more kittens in some cases. Queen’s Age and Health

The age and health of the queen are critical factors in determining litter size. Younger queens, typically those under the age of 2, may experience smaller litters due to their immature reproductive system. Conversely, older queens, those over the age of 7, may also experience reduced fertility or smaller litters due to the natural decline in reproductive health.

Breeding and Genetics

The breeding process and the genetic makeup of the parents can significantly impact litter size. Line breeding, which involves breeding cats that are closely related, can lead to smaller litters due to the increased likelihood of genetic defects. Conversely, outbreeding, which involves breeding cats from different lines or breeds, can result in larger litters due to the increased genetic diversity.

Can the age of the mother cat affect the number of kittens in a litter?

Yes, the age of the mother cat can significantly affect the number of kittens in a litter. Younger mother cats, typically under the age of 2, tend to have smaller litters, as their reproductive system is still developing. As the mother cat matures, her litter size tends to increase, reaching its peak around 3-5 years of age. However, after this peak, litter size tends to decrease, as the mother cat’s reproductive system begins to decline. This decline can be caused by a range of factors, including reduced fertility, increased risk of pregnancy complications, and declining overall health.

As the mother cat ages, her reproductive system undergoes a range of changes that can affect litter size. For example, older mother cats may experience a decline in follicle-stimulating hormone, which can reduce the number of eggs released during ovulation. Additionally, older mother cats may be more likely to experience pregnancy complications, such as miscarriage or stillbirth, which can also reduce litter size. By understanding the effects of age on litter size, owners and breeders can plan and manage breeding programs more effectively, taking into account the mother cat’s reproductive prime and potential decline.

Can the frequency of breeding affect litter size?

Yes, the frequency of breeding can affect litter size. Mother cats that are bred too frequently may experience a decline in litter size, as their reproductive system is not given sufficient time to recover between breeding cycles. Additionally, frequent breeding can also lead to reproductive exhaustion, which can cause a range of health problems, including reduced fertility and increased risk of pregnancy complications. On the other hand, mother cats that are given sufficient time to rest and recover between breeding cycles tend to have larger, healthier litters.

The ideal breeding frequency for mother cats depends on a range of factors, including their age, health, and breed. In general, it’s recommended to breed mother cats every 12-18 months, allowing them sufficient time to recover and replenish their reproductive energies.
